  • Patent number: 10231389
    Abstract: The present disclosure provides a device and method that enable the efficient reduction of stumps. In one embodiment the stump removal methods and devices according to the present disclosure allow the operator to have a clear view of the work area during operation, and the ability to move the reduction device through a wide range of motion during operation. In one embodiment, the material reduction tool pivots relative to the chassis in the vertical plane about multiple pivot points. In some embodiments the device includes a retractable auxiliary control panel located at the end of the device opposite the material reduction tool. The control panel enables the operator to direct the movement of the device from the end of the device and thereby enable the device to maneuver through narrow spaces.

  • Patent number: 9964154
    Abstract: A direct drive system is provided for supporting and driving a rotor. The drive system includes a support body and a drive hub assembly, which are modularized respectively and assembled together to produce the drive system. The support body has a body wall extending between opposite ends. One of the ends has an interior surface and an exterior surface. The drive hub assembly is mounted onto the exterior surface of the end of the support body. The motor mounts so as to be position primarily in an interior of the support body.

  • Patent number: 9248453
    Abstract: A cutting tooth for a rotary cutter that has a mounting bore arranged such that when a fastener disposed in the mounting bore is used to attach the cutting tooth to a tooth holder, the cutting tooth is attached into the holder so as to pull both a rear trailing surface and a bottom radially inner surface into tight contact with abutting surfaces of the tooth holder.
